A Christian motel owner had an idea…partly to bless, partly out of curiosity. In each motel room, he placed a $20 bill inside the Gideon Bible in each nightstand drawer, precisely on the page of John 3:16. He also included a note explaining the reason the money was there, and to let the reader know that he or she could have the money as a gift.
Periodically, he would go in and check the Bibles. More often than not, the money was still tucked inside; but occasionally, he would smile when he’d find the money and note missing, for he knew then that someone had opened the Bible to read it.
One day, he went inside a vacant Room 165, opened the drawer, and turned the Bible’s pages to find a startling surprise. The money was still tucked inside the pages of the Book of John; but there was also a hundred dollar bill along with it and a note which simply said, “I will give you the wealth that is stored away and the hidden riches so you will know I am the Lord, the God of Israel, who calls you by name.” (Isaiah 45:3 NCV) Apparently, some soul seeking wisdom was so touched by the gesture of the motel owner, that he decided to join in and increase the reward!
